Days of Papua New Guinea in Saint-Petersburg

Project period: November 26 – December 6, 2020
Project location: Historical Park "Russia – my history", 32 Basseynaya str., St. Petersburg
Organized by the Miklouho-Maclay Foundation for the Preservation of Ethnocultural Heritage with the support of the Committee for External Relations of Saint-Petersburg and the historical park “Russia – my history”

November 26 – December 6, 2020, in the course of development of bilateral relations between Russia and the Independent state of Papua New Guinea (PNG), the “Days of Papua New Guinea in Saint-Petersburg” festival takes place in the cultural capital of Russia.

This kind of event takes place in our city for the first time and it is especially relevant on the eve of celebration in 2021 of the 45th anniversary of the establishment of diplomatic relations between the Russian Federation and PNG and the upcoming 175th anniversary of N.N. Miklouho-Maclay’s birth, due to whose expeditions we remember the Maclay Coast of the distant New Guinea Island.

“Progressive ideological legacy of the Russian scientist N.N. Miklouho-Maclay on the equality of races and peoples is of particular importance,” – N.N. Miklouho-Maclay Jr.

As a part of cultural program of the festival, a unique exhibition “Maclay Coast” will be opened to the residents and guiests of Saint-Petersburg. The exhibition includes thirty items of material culture of New Guinea (bow, arrows, drum, etc.) of high historical and cultural value; photos and copies of drawings showing the history of relations that began with the expeditions of N.N. Miklouho-Maclay in 1871; N.N. Miklouho-Maclay’s expedition costume of the XIX century (replica); “Maclay Coast” small scale prototype, constructed in accordance with the archive materials, which dempnstrate the first historical meet of the Russian scientist and the indigenous inhabitants of the New Guinea Island.
